Zayn Malik’s family breaks silence on singer’s health scare: “We're so grateful for everyone who has reached out”

Zayn Malik sent shockwaves among fans when he posted a photo from a hospital bed. The star revealed he was recovering from a mystery health scare that forced him to cancel upcoming performances. Now, his family is finally speaking out about the situation.On Wednesday, Zayn’s cousin Sasha Malik took to Instagram to address the outpouring of support for the singer. She wrote, “We’re so grateful for everyone who has reached out to send bouquets! Logistically, it just simply can’t work…”Sasha suggested that instead of sending flowers, fans could donate on Zayn’s behalf to The Palestine Project. Her post includes a statement from The Hidden Bouquet, a North West-based florist approved by the Malik family.

The florist’s statement reads, “Due to the high volume of requests for Zayn Malik and his family, we are unfortunately no longer able to take any further orders at this time.” The message continues, “We truly appreciate the love and support shown. If you would still like to make a meaningful gesture, the Malik family would greatly appreciate donations being made to The Palestine Project via the link below.”

Zayn Malik reveals mystery health scare

Last week, the singer revealed in a social media post that he is recovering from a mystery health scare. His health concern led to the cancellation of his scheduled performance, prompting fans to worry about his health.

Zayn Malik calls off ‘One Night Only’ show

Zayn Malik was scheduled to appear in Kingston, UK on April 13 for a “One Night Only” concert, where he was set to perform new songs from his most recent album “KONNAKOL”. But due to his illness, the concert was rescheduled.
